Unless your instruction manual specifically states otherwise, you can shoot any slug or sabot you want through any of your three chokes.
The sabots will do no damage, the only real concern is that they may or may not stabilize and may keyhole on a target.
There's no real advantage to shooting a sabot through a smoothbore for most uses, especially if the gun only has a bead sight, but you can do it.
Sabots were designed for greater accuracy in rifled bores, but won't hurt a non-rifled barrel.
If it has chokes, it has no rifling.
